Can I ask a really dumb question, why do you have to get your ticket? Can you not collect it from the transfer desk and therefore if you have your ticket number have Air Cal check your bags all the way to LAX? That way you simply use the transit facilities at SYD airport.
Or is someone else who is not travelling with you to LAX holding a physical paper ticket for you? If so, I hope you don't have issues with Australian Immigration wanting to see a ticket for your departure if you are not an AU or NZ citizen.
